A shareholder resolution is a written decision passed by the shareholders of a company. It can cover a wide range of topics, from appointing directors to approving major corporate actions. In Hong Kong, the Companies Ordinance governs these resolutions, providing a framework for their preparation and execution. For instance, according to recent news reports, companies must ensure that all resolutions are properly documented and signed by the appropriate parties to maintain compliance with regulatory standards.
The process of drafting a shareholder resolution begins with identifying the issue or matter that requires a decision. This could be anything from financial matters to strategic business plans. Once identified, the resolution is drafted and circulated among shareholders for review. A common practice, as noted in recent business updates, is for companies to hold annual general meetings AGMs where such resolutions are discussed and voted on. This allows for transparency and ensures that all shareholders have an opportunity to voice their opinions.
